A 1000-watt kettle is connected to a 220-volt power source. Calculate the resistance of the kettle

The power of kettle is given as,

[tex]P=\frac{V^2}{R}[/tex]

Plug in the known values,

[tex]\begin{gathered} 1000\text{ W=}\frac{(220V)^2}{R} \\ R=\frac{(220V)^2}{1000\text{ W}}(\frac{1\text{ ohm}}{1V^2W^{-1}})_{} \\ =48.4\text{ ohm} \end{gathered}[/tex]

Thus, the resistance of the kettle is 48.4 ohm.
